When a person gets engaged and married there are various things that we do as a Zecher L'Churban. At the Tenayim (whether done immediately or at the wedding) we break an earthernware plate, at the Chupah we break a glass. Why do we Davka break an earthernware plate at the Tenayim and a glass at the Chupah?
Answer
I heard it is because one can "fix" a wedding through a divorce (like a glass that can be melted back together). There is no way out of a tnaim, however, so it is like an earthenware plate that can't be fixed.
